can chickens have down syndrome

The question of whether chickens can have Down syndrome is a common one among poultry keepers and animal enthusiasts. While the short answer is "not exactly," the topic delves into fascinating aspects of avian genetics and chromosomal abnormalities. Understanding the differences between mammalian and avian genetics is key to comprehending why a direct comparison to Down syndrome in humans isn't straightforward.

What is Down Syndrome?

In humans, Down syndrome is caused by an extra copy of chromosome 21, a condition known as trisomy 21. This extra chromosome leads to a range of physical and intellectual characteristics. The presence of this extra chromosome significantly impacts development and health.

Avian Genetics: A Different Story

Birds, unlike mammals, have a different genetic makeup. They possess a unique set of chromosomes, and their genetic mechanisms for development differ significantly. Simply put, they don't have the same chromosomes as humans, so a direct equivalent of trisomy 21 isn't possible. Chickens have a ZW sex-determination system, unlike the XY system in humans, further complicating comparisons.

Chromosomal Abnormalities in Chickens

While chickens cannot have Down syndrome in the human sense, they *can* experience chromosomal abnormalities. These abnormalities can manifest in various ways, leading to developmental issues and physical deformities. These issues are often linked to problems during egg fertilization or embryonic development.

Common Chromosomal Abnormalities in Chickens:

  • Aneuploidy: This involves an abnormal number of chromosomes, potentially affecting various aspects of development.
  • Trisomy: Similar to Down syndrome, trisomy in chickens involves an extra chromosome, but on a different chromosome pair than chromosome 21 in humans. The effects vary greatly depending on which chromosome is affected.
  • Monosomy: This refers to the absence of one chromosome from a pair, also leading to developmental problems.

These chromosomal abnormalities can lead to a range of effects in chickens, including:

  • Physical deformities
  • Slow growth
  • Reduced fertility
  • Behavioral abnormalities
  • Weakened immune system

Identifying Chromosomal Abnormalities in Chickens

Diagnosing chromosomal abnormalities in chickens requires specialized genetic testing, typically involving karyotyping. This process examines the chromosomes to identify any anomalies. It's not a routine procedure for backyard chicken keepers but might be done in research settings or by avian veterinarians dealing with severe developmental issues.

Distinguishing Chromosomal Abnormalities from Other Issues

It's crucial to remember that many conditions in chickens can mimic the symptoms of chromosomal abnormalities. Nutritional deficiencies, infectious diseases, and genetic mutations unrelated to chromosome number can all cause developmental problems. Accurate diagnosis requires a thorough veterinary examination.
